Baustralian Highway 6, formerly Holderton Road 40 was a road in the County of Holderton. It connected Hastings County Road 2, formerly King's Highway 2, an Ontario county road, through Concord, ending in Cascadia. Since 2022, it was reverted to its Canadian name, Little Farm Boulevard. Highway 33 Business held the designation of Highway 6 for a day.
